About The Program

Makine Mühendisliği Tezli Yüksek Lisans Programı, öğrencilere ileri düzey mühendislik bilgisi kazandırmayı; araştırma yetkinliği, yenilikçi tasarım yaklaşımı ve problem çözme becerilerini geliştirmeyi amaçlayan kapsamlı bir lisansüstü eğitim sunar. Program, akışkanlar mekaniği, ısı ve kütle transferi, malzeme bilimi, robotik ve otomasyon, enerji sistemleri, termodinamik ve sayısal analiz gibi temel alanlarda derinlemesine bilgi sağlayarak teorik altyapı ile uygulamayı dengeli biçimde bütünleştirir. Disiplinler arası proje olanakları sayesinde öğrenciler, farklı mühendislik alanlarıyla iş birliği yaparak güncel teknolojik gelişmelere uyum sağlayan yenilikçi çözümler üretme becerisi kazanırlar.



Araştırma odaklı tez yapısı, öğrencilerin bağımsız bilimsel çalışma yürütebilmesini desteklerken, akademik kariyer hedefleyenler için doktora çalışmalarına güçlü bir zemin hazırlar. Mezunlar, Ar-Ge merkezleri, üretim sanayi, otomotiv, havacılık ve enerji sektörleri gibi geniş bir yelpazede uzman mühendis olarak görev alabilecek donanıma sahip olurlar. Program, lisans eğitimini tamamlamış ve mühendislik alanında uzmanlaşarak teknolojik gelişime katkı sunmak isteyen adaylara güçlü bir akademik ve mesleki gelişim fırsatı sunmaktadır.

The Department of Mechanical Engineering continues its educational activities, which it started in the fall semester of the 2015-2016 Academic Year, in accordance with national and international standards.
